Abstract
In this correspondence, a method for the design of complex-coefficient nonrecursive filters is described. In this method, a mean-square erro r is formulated in a quadratic form, The filter coefficients are obtai ned by solving a system of linear equations using computationally robu st and efficient algorithms. Examples are presented to demonstrate the efficacy of our method.
